4 worst breakfast habits that increase dementia risk and harm brain health

Unhealthy breakfast habits, such as consuming processed meats, excess sugar, saturated fats, or skipping the meal altogether, can increase the risk of inflammation and cognitive decline, potentially leading to dementia. Conversely, breakfasts rich in whole grains, fruits, vegetables, lean proteins, and healthy fats can fuel the brain, protect memory, and promote long-term neurological health.

Sudden snoring could signal rare nasal cancer: A wake-up call for early detection

Claire Barbery’s sudden snoring, initially dismissed as COVID-19 effects, led to a diagnosis of rare olfactory neuroblastoma. A 5-centimetre tumour was discovered, requiring high-risk surgery and subsequent chemotherapy and radiotherapy.
